Wenn wir versuchen, Zellen in der Nähe und ihr LAC-, MNC-Signal zu erhalten (und während wir andere Android-Apps verwenden), erhalten wir ein Signal als negativen Wert (wie -85 dBm). Wie soll ich das einnehmen? Soll ich das -ve-Zeichen ignorieren und den absoluten Wert nehmen oder -85 ist eine geringere Stärke als -60?
Wie wirkt sich dies auf meine Standortbestimmung aus?
Können Sie bitte den Code teilen, um den dbm-Wert zu erhalten?
– Shishir Shetty
13. Dezember 2013 um 6:04 Uhr
In Bezug auf Empfänger sind -85 dBm um den Faktor 316 empfindlicher als -60 dBm. Eine Erklärung finden Sie in meiner Antwort.
– Krake
7. August 2015 um 5:08 Uhr
Die Frage bezieht sich auf das übertragene Netzwerk.
– Benutzer1725145
11. August 2015 um 16:50 Uhr
Benutzer1725145
Die Leistung in dBm ist der 10-fache Logarithmus des Verhältnisses tatsächliche Leistung/1 Milliwatt.
dBm steht für „Dezibel Milliwatt“. Es ist eine bequeme Möglichkeit, die Leistung zu messen. Die genaue Formel ist
P(dBm) = 10 · log10( P(W) / 1mW )
wo
P(dBm) = Power expressed in dBm
P(W) = the absolute power measured in Watts
mW = milliWatts
log10 = log to base 10
Aus dieser Formel ergibt sich die Leistung in dBm von 1 Watt zu 30 dBm. Da die Berechnung logarithmisch ist, entspricht jede Erhöhung um 3dBm ungefähr einer Verdoppelung der tatsächlichen Leistung eines Signals.
Es gibt einen Umrechnungsrechner und eine Vergleichstabelle hier. Es gibt auch eine Vergleichstabelle auf der englischen Wikipedia-Seite, aber der Wert, den sie für Mobilfunknetze gibt, ist etwas daneben.
Ihre eigentliche Frage war “Zählt das – Zeichen?”
Die Antwort ist ja, das tut es.
-85 dBm ist weniger stark (kleiner) als -60 dBm. Um das zu verstehen, muss man hinschauen negative Zahlen. Alternativ denken Sie an Ihr Bankkonto. Wenn Sie der Bank 85 Dollar/Rand/Euro/Rupien (-85) schulden, sind Sie ärmer, als wenn Sie ihr nur 65 (-65) schulden, dh -85 ist kleiner als -65. Auch bei Temperaturmessungen ist -85 kälter als -65 Grad.
Signalstärken für Mobilfunknetze sind immer negative dBm-Werte, da das übertragene Netz nicht stark genug ist, um positive dBm-Werte auszugeben.
Wie wirkt sich dies auf Ihre Standortbestimmung aus? Ich habe keine Ahnung, weil ich nicht weiß, welche Technologie Sie verwenden, um den Standort zu schätzen. Die von Ihnen angegebenen Werte entsprechen ungefähr einem 5-Balken-Netz in GSM, UMTS oder LTE, sodass Sie aufgrund der Netzstärke keine Probleme haben sollten.
Bist du dir sicher Signal strengths for mobile networks are always negative dBm values, because the transmitted network is not strong enough to give positive dBm values ist wahr? Soweit ich weiß, sind die Werte negativ, da 0 die maximale Leistung ist, die die Elektronik, die die Kommunikation durchführt, lesen/übertragen kann, sodass alle Messwerte kleiner oder gleich 0 sind.
– Michel Feinstein
14. Juni 2016 um 23:04 Uhr
Wenn Sie mit einer höheren Leistung senden, ergibt die Formel einen positiven dBm-Wert. Vielleicht ist Ihr Verständnis für einen bestimmten Sender richtig?
– Benutzer1725145
15. Juni 2016 um 7:23 Uhr
Ja, ich denke, das ist es, das dbm wird nur positiv sein, wenn die Ausgangsleistung über 1 mW hinausgeht und 1 mW an abgestrahlter Energie VIEL ist, also ist Ihre erste Antwort richtig, bei Audiogeräten, die dB verwenden, was nicht absolut ist I denke, 0 stellt das Maximum dar, mit dem die Ausrüstung umgehen kann, aber korrigiere mich, wenn ich falsch liege.
– Michel Feinstein
15. Juni 2016 um 7:39 Uhr
Die Aussage, dass Signalstärken immer negativ sind, gilt in Bezug auf die Empfangsleistung. Mobilteile senden jedoch häufig mit positiven dBm-Pegeln (normalerweise beträgt die maximale Sendeleistung +23 dBm). Die Sendeleistung an der Zelle ist fast immer positiv dBm.
– Jeff
13. Dezember 2016 um 20:50 Uhr
Krake
Ich denke, es ist verwirrend, an negative Zahlen zu denken. Da es sich um einen Logarithmus handelt, denken Sie an die negativen Werte genauso wie an Zehnerpotenzen. 10^3 = 1000, während 10^-3 = 0,001.
Vor diesem Hintergrund und unter Verwendung der Formeln aus der Antwort von S Lists (und unter der Annahme, dass unsere Basisleistung in all diesen Fällen 1 mW beträgt) können wir eine kleine Tabelle erstellen:
Wenn ich so darüber nachdenke, ist es einfacher zu erkennen, dass je negativer der dBm-Wert ist, desto weiter rechts von der Dezimalstelle steht der tatsächliche Leistungswert.
Bei den Mobilfunknetzen ist es weniger so, dass sie nicht leistungsfähig genug sind, sondern dass sie empfindlicher sind. Wenn Sie Empfängerspezifikationen mit dBm weit im negativen Bereich sehen, dann sehen Sie empfindlichere Geräte.
Normalerweise möchten Sie, dass Ihr Sender stark ist (weiter im Plus) und Ihr Empfänger empfindlich ist (weiter im Minus).
Am ms-Ende Rx lev reicht von 0 bis -120 dbm Mittlere Antennenleistung, die am ms-Ende empfangen wird, immer weniger als 1mW.
Deshalb ist es immer -ve.
10543800cookie-checkWas bedeutet negatives dbm in der Signalstärke?yes
Können Sie bitte den Code teilen, um den dbm-Wert zu erhalten?
– Shishir Shetty
13. Dezember 2013 um 6:04 Uhr
In Bezug auf Empfänger sind -85 dBm um den Faktor 316 empfindlicher als -60 dBm. Eine Erklärung finden Sie in meiner Antwort.
– Krake
7. August 2015 um 5:08 Uhr
Die Frage bezieht sich auf das übertragene Netzwerk.
– Benutzer1725145
11. August 2015 um 16:50 Uhr